MOOCs and Open Education Around the World is a
book
that
analyzes
topics
pertaining to open
educational resources
(OER) and
massively open online courses (MOOCs).
Modern
improvements in
distance learning technology are providing the means for
learners
in all parts of the world
to be participants in classes via the Internet.
MOOC courses are
free
for students but do not
always
lead to formal accreditation.
